TileBrush.ViewboxUnits Propriedade

Definição

Obtém ou define um valor que especifica se o valor Viewbox se relaciona com a caixa delimitadora dos conteúdos TileBrush ou se o valor é absoluto.Gets or sets a value that specifies whether the Viewbox value is relative to the bounding box of the TileBrush contents or whether the value is absolute.

public:
 property System::Windows::Media::BrushMappingMode ViewboxUnits { System::Windows::Media::BrushMappingMode get(); void set(System::Windows::Media::BrushMappingMode value); };
public System.Windows.Media.BrushMappingMode ViewboxUnits { get; set; }
member this.ViewboxUnits : System.Windows.Media.BrushMappingMode with get, set
Public Property ViewboxUnits As BrushMappingMode

Valor da propriedade

Um valor que indica se o valor de Viewbox é relativo à caixa delimitadora do conteúdo de TileBrush ou se é um valor absoluto.A value that indicates whether the Viewbox value is relative to the bounding box of the TileBrush contents or whether it is an absolute value. O valor padrão é RelativeToBoundingBox.The default value is RelativeToBoundingBox.

Comentários

Um valor de RelativeToBoundingBox indica que os ViewboxUnits são relativos à caixa delimitadora do conteúdo.A value of RelativeToBoundingBox indicates that the ViewboxUnits are relative to the bounding box of the content. Observe que um valor de Absolute especifica pixels independentes de dispositivo em vez de pixels de dispositivo, que são dependentes de dispositivo.Note that a value of Absolute specifies device independent pixels instead of device pixels, which are device dependent. Portanto, quando um valor de Absolute se aplica, cada pixel representa 1/1/96 de uma polegada.Therefore, when a value of Absolute applies, each pixel represents 1/96th of an inch.

Você deve se lembrar desta distinção de pixels ao especificar o Viewbox de um ImageBrush que tenha um BitmapImage como sua origem.You must remember this pixel distinction when you specify the Viewbox of an ImageBrush that has a BitmapImage as its source. Por exemplo, quando você usa o pixel padrão como uma medida, uma imagem de 300 por 300 pixels tem apenas uma polegada de largura se a resolução da imagem for de 300 pontos por polegada.For example, when you use the standard pixel as a measure, a 300 by 300 pixel image is only one inch in width if the image resolution is 300 dots per inch. No entanto, quando você deseja definir um valor absoluto, você deve definir o Viewbox como (0, 0, 96, 96) para incluir a imagem inteira.However, when you want to set an absolute value, you must set the Viewbox to (0, 0, 96, 96) in order to include the whole image.

Você pode especificar o tamanho e a posição de TileBrush conteúdo usando a propriedade Viewbox.You can specify the size and position of TileBrush content by using the Viewbox property. A propriedade ViewboxUnits determina se o valor de Viewbox é relativo aos limites do conteúdo de TileBrush ou se é um valor absoluto.The ViewboxUnits property determines whether the Viewbox value is relative to the bounds of the TileBrush content or whether it is an absolute value.

Informações da propriedade de dependênciaDependency Property Information

Campo de identificadorIdentifier field ViewboxUnitsProperty
Propriedades de metadados definidas como trueMetadata properties set to true NenhumNone

Aplica-se a

Veja também